While near Fenway Park, I spotted Tasty Burger about 1/2 block away from the ballpark. Inside it's a counter service restaurant that has a separate entrance for to go orders. I ordered the Big Tasty burger and made it a combo for $12.75 and I chose onion rings as my side. The meal was ready quickly. The burger had a 1/3 lb. beef patty and was dressed with lettuce, tomato and cheese. It was a delicious and filling burger. The onion rings are more like onion straws but I still liked them and thought they tasted very good. This was a very good burger meal that was also quite affordable. I see why Tasty Burger is popular. It's a good place to eat.

Pauli's is a casual sandwich shop in Boston's North End that has become well known for its lobster…read morerolls, while also serving a wide variety of sandwiches, soups, and comfort food. We walked into a simple counter-service space with limited indoor seating, the kind of place that feels more like a grab-and-go stop than a sit-down lunch spot. Even with its small footprint, there was a steady stream of customers coming in for one of the signature sandwiches, and the energy of the room stayed practical and focused on getting orders out efficiently. The lobster roll is the clear standout. We ordered one and found it generously filled with lobster meat, making it feel substantial compared to many other lobster rolls around the city. Whether you choose it hot with butter or cold with mayo, the focus stays on the lobster itself rather than overwhelming it with extra ingredients. The toasted roll added just enough texture without taking away from the filling. Although the lobster roll gets most of the attention, the rest of the menu offers plenty of options if seafood is not what you are looking for. There are oversized sandwiches, soups like clam chowder, and classic sides that make it easy to find something for different tastes. The portions are generous overall, making the prices feel reasonable considering the amount of food you receive. The service was quick and efficient, which fits the fast-paced counter-service concept. The staff moved through orders with speed, and the food came out without much delay. The biggest thing to keep in mind is the limited seating, especially during lunch hours or peak tourist seasons in the North End. If the dining area is full, taking your food to go or finding a nearby outdoor spot can be a better option. Overall, Pauli's is a great stop if you are looking for a satisfying lobster roll without an overly formal seafood restaurant experience. The generous portions, straightforward menu, and convenient location make it an easy place to visit while exploring the North End, especially if lobster rolls are at the top of your list.
